Law-loving is a term that describes someone who is committed to following the laws and rules of a society. Some synonyms for law-loving include law-abiding, rule-abiding, obedient, compliant, and adherent. These terms describe individuals who respect and adhere to the legal norms and standards that have been set in place by the legal system. Law-loving individuals are often seen as responsible, ethical, and conscientious. They take their obligations seriously and make an effort to live their lives in accordance with established laws and regulations. Such individuals are admired for their integrity and adherence to moral values, and they serve as role models for others in society.
